S3C44B0XIIC总线操作模式解析
需积分: 50 43 浏览量
更新于2024-07-12
收藏 585KB PPT 举报
"S3C44B0XIIC总线操作模式-IIC讲义 IIC"
本文主要介绍了IIC(Inter-Integrated Circuit)总线及其在S3C44B0X芯片中的应用,着重讲解了S3C44B0XIIC的四种操作模式以及IIC总线规范的发展历程。
IIC总线协议始于1992年,经历了一系列的版本更新,如1.0、2.0和2.1版本。其中,1.0版本删除了软件编程从机地址的功能,因为其实施复杂且不常用。同时,1.0版本也去除了“低速模式”的详细描述,因为它是IIC总线规范的一个子集。随着技术发展,2.0版本引入了快速模式,将位速率提升到400kbit/s,快速模式设备能兼容低速模式,并增加了10位寻址,支持更多的从设备。
S3C44B0XIIC总线接口提供了多种操作模式,包括:
1. 主传送模式:主设备发起数据传输,可以发送数据给从设备或控制从设备的数据传输方向。
2. 主接收模式:主设备接收从设备的数据,同样由主设备控制传输过程。
3. 从传送模式:从设备在接收到主设备的命令后,向主设备发送数据。
4. 从接收模式:从设备接收主设备的数据,通常是在主设备的请求下进行。
在S3C44B0XIIC中,这些模式的实现依赖于特定的控制信号和接口特殊功能寄存器,这些寄存器用于配置IIC控制器的工作状态,包括时钟频率、启动/停止条件的生成、数据传输的方向等。
此外,IIC总线的电气特性,如斜率控制和输入滤波,对于提高系统的电磁兼容性(EMC)性能至关重要。在实际应用中,IIC测试程序可用于验证S3C44B0XIIC接口的正确性和稳定性。
IIC总线是一种高效、灵活的两线制通信协议,广泛应用于各种微控制器和电子设备之间的通信。S3C44B0XIIC的四种操作模式确保了其能够适应多种应用场景,是嵌入式系统设计中的一个重要组件。理解并掌握这些操作模式和IIC协议的细节,对于进行基于S3C44B0X的系统设计和调试具有重要意义。
209 浏览量
216 浏览量
点击了解资源详情
点击了解资源详情
![](https://profile-avatar.csdnimg.cn/72793aa3e23f4e05b5b484275f6e326f_weixin_42186387.jpg!1)
永不放弃yes
- 粉丝: 924
最新资源
- PyDynamics:非线性动力系统模拟分析的Python工具
- echarts三级地图json数据及交互demo解析
- 解决VS2019安装时出现错误1316的问题
- C++系统编程:XLCoptimized压缩包解压及pop3处理程序
- Flutter训练营资源汇总:IRIS-Flutter-Bootcamp-2021完整版
- 实现蓝牙聊天仅需3个Java文件的Android官方示例
- 门限回归算法VB程序代码下载指南
- MATLAB三维体积图开发与绘制技术解析
- 图形学入门:简易光线追踪器实现教程
- LL(1)分析程序实现与文法改写
- 使用DSP源代码进行I2C测试程序的开发实践
- PLSQL Developer 12中实现光标智能定位技巧
- 鼠标悬停触发侧栏显示的导航设计
- HTML技术在解密游戏网页设计中的应用
- Windows进程查看器使用教程与父进程状态解析
- C#邮件发送实现方法及在Web与WinFrom开发中的应用